A reputable law firm in the UK seeks an experienced Immigration Lawyer to join their Immigration team. You will provide legal advice on various immigration matters, assist businesses with sponsor licences, and represent clients in hearings.

Ideal candidates have 5+ years of immigration law experience and a client-focused approach. The firm offers a supportive environment, competitive salary, and opportunities for career progression.

How to prepare for a job interview at Origin Legal

Know Your Immigration Law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on the latest immigration laws and regulations, especially those related to business and sponsor licences. Being able to discuss recent changes or landmark cases will show your expertise and commitment to the field.

Prepare Real-Life Scenarios

Think of specific cases you've handled that demonstrate your skills and client-focused approach. Be ready to share how you navigated complex situations, as this will highlight your problem-solving abilities and experience in immigration law.

Understand the Firm's Values

Research the law firm’s culture and values. Tailor your responses to reflect how your personal values align with theirs, particularly regarding client service and teamwork. This will help you connect with the interviewers on a deeper level.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the firm's approach to immigration law and their expectations for the role. This not only shows your interest but also gives you a chance to assess if the firm is the right fit for you.
